Easy to clean

If you own a Delonghi coffee maker, it's important to keep it clean. This will ensure that it makes high-quality espresso and that your machine will last for many years. It's easy to complete. You'll require just a few items. These include a soft cloth or sponge and warm soapy water and a descaling agent. You will also need brush to clean the portafilter handle and paper towels to clean up spills.

If your Delonghi has an integrated automatic descaling cycle, then you're in luck. If it does not come with this feature, then you will have to descale the machine manually. Although commercial descalers are readily widely available, a lot of people prefer using natural products, such as vinegar. These are cheaper, less toxic, and readily available in most grocery stores. However, they're not as efficient as commercial descalers and could cause damage to your warranty.

You can also use citric or lemon acid instead of vinegar. These natural acids can be found in a variety of foods, such as citrus fruits and vegetables. They are readily available in health food shops or online for a low cost. They can also be purchased in powder form and mixed with a small amount of water to create a homemade solution for descaling. However, it is recommended to thoroughly wash the machine afterwards to avoid any lingering vinegar odors.

A vinegar-based descaler can help you run your machine more efficiently and prevent limescale from forming. It will also protect the machine's internal components from damage caused by hard water. If you're not sure how hard your tap water is, you can buy an inexpensive kit to test the hardness of your water. The more calcium in your water the more hard it is on your machine. Installing a water softener, or using the right coffee maker designed to work with hard water will lower the chance of scaling. This will help you save money on energy costs and will extend the life span of your Delonghi.

Repairs are easy

Delonghi coffee machines are an excellent addition to your kitchen. It produces delicious espresso and cappuccinos but as with all appliances it requires some care. Using a few simple tips, you can keep your coffee machine working for many years. This will ensure that your coffee is as tasty and delicious as is possible.

If your Delonghi coffee maker isn't producing any hot water There are a few things you could try. Make sure that the machine is turned on and connected. If the light is still blinking or is not functioning, it could be a power issue, or there may be an issue with the tank's water level. If this is the case, you'll be required to contact a DeLonghi customer service representative.

A common problem common to Delonghi espresso machines is that the pump isn't functioning correctly. This problem can be caused by the pump being defective or a malfunctioning sensor. It is usually caused by limescale buildup in the machine's pipes. It can be eliminated by descaling. If the problem continues, you may need to replace the pump.

If your coffee maker is not producing any water at all, it is likely that there is an electrical problem. Examine the fuse and make sure that it's not blowing. If it has, replace it as soon as possible. If this doesn't resolve the issue then you can turn off the machine and drain it to eliminate any debris.
